Understanding Strong Pressure Resistance
Strong pressure resistance refers to how well a dining chair can withstand weight and stress without compromising its shape or integrity. Most standard dining chairs can handle a weight of around 250 pounds, but if you're looking for something more robust, you’ll want to target chairs that can hold up to 400 pounds or more. This is particularly important for larger dining rooms or families, where multiple users may share the same seating.

Checking Material Quality
When it comes to dining chairs, the material plays a crucial role in pressure resistance. Here are some strong options to consider:

- Wood: Solid wood chairs, especially those made from oak or maple, provide robust support.
- Metal: Steel or aluminum frames offer durability and can handle significant weight.
- Plastic Resins: High-density polyethylene is lightweight yet incredibly strong, often used in outdoor settings.
In addition to the weight capacity, it’s essential to check the chair’s construction. Look for reinforced joints and sturdy leg structures. Researching customer reviews can also shed light on whether the chairs you’re interested in really offer the pressure resistance claimed by manufacturers.
Evaluating Comfort and Style
Comfort is equally vital to consider. A chair can be strong yet uncomfortable. Test the chair’s cushions and back support to ensure they fit your family’s needs. Consider factors such as seat height, depth, and cushion thickness. On average, dining chairs should have a seat height of 18 inches from the ground to suit most dining tables.
